{"id":147158,"date":"2026-07-10T11:53:35","date_gmt":"2026-07-10T06:23:35","guid":{"rendered":"https:\/\/univest.in\/blogs-2\/?p=147158"},"modified":"2026-07-10T11:53:36","modified_gmt":"2026-07-10T06:23:36","slug":"nifty-bank-index-up-1-percent-au-small-finance-idfc-first-union-bank","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/univest.in\/blogs-2\/nifty-bank-index-up-1-percent-au-small-finance-idfc-first-union-bank\/","title":{"rendered":"Nifty Bank Index Rises 1 Percent as AU Small Finance Bank, IDFC First Bank and Union Bank Lead Gainers"},"content":{"rendered":"<div class=\"meta-block\"><\/div>\n<p style=\"border-left: 4px solid #1F4E79; background: #EBF3FB; padding: 10px 16px; font-style: italic;\"><em>The Nifty Bank index rose about 1 percent on 10 July 2026, with AU Small Finance Bank up 2.09 percent, IDFC First Bank 2 percent and Union Bank 1.99 percent leading a green sweep.<\/em><\/p>\n<p>The <a href=\"https:\/\/univest.in\/user\/indices\/nifty-bank\/nifty-bank-share-price-today\">Nifty Bank<\/a> index climbed about 1 percent on Friday, 10 July 2026, with every constituent in the green as the banking pack joined the market-wide rally. Smaller and mid-tier lenders led: AU Small Finance Bank rose 2.09 percent to Rs 1,069.30, IDFC First Bank gained 2 percent to Rs 81.05 on hefty volumes of 3.49 million shares, and Union Bank of India added 1.99 percent to Rs 160.39.<\/p>\n<p>Public sector banks ran strong through the list, with Bank of Baroda up 1.86 percent and Canara Bank 1.55 percent, while private majors provided the index heavy lifting, Axis Bank rising 1.64 percent to Rs 1,318.90 and ICICI Bank 1.56 percent to Rs 1,402.30. The advance in the Nifty Bank index carried particular weight for the broader market, since financials command the largest weight in the Nifty 50 and no sustained rally travels far without them.<\/p>\n<p style=\"margin-top: 24px;\"><a id=\"What_Is_Driving_the_Nifty_Bank_Index_Higher\"><\/span><strong>What Is Driving the Nifty Bank Index Higher<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p>The rally rests on a favourable earnings-season setup. Banking system asset quality sits at multi-decade bests, credit growth is running at a healthy double-digit clip, and the rate-cut cycle, while compressing margins near term as loans reprice faster than deposits, is expected to revive credit demand and unlock treasury gains on bond portfolios. The Nifty Bank index reclaiming and holding its recent highs would confirm financials resuming market leadership, while margin disappointment from an early major reporter could stall the advance quickly given the positioning now building.<\/p>\n<h2><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"The_Deposit_War_Thaw_and_What_It_Means_for_Lenders\"><\/span><strong>The Deposit War Thaw and What It Means for Lenders<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p>Behind the day&#8217;s optimism lies a structural easing that has been quietly improving bank economics: the ferocious deposit competition of the past two years is thawing as system liquidity improves and rate cuts transmit. Banks that were paying up for bulk deposits are watching funding costs drift lower, and lenders with strong retail deposit franchises, the quality that separated the sector&#8217;s haves from have-nots, are seeing their moats monetise as spreads stabilise.<\/p>\n<p>The small finance banks&#8217; leadership in Friday&#8217;s session connects to the same current. AU Small Finance Bank and peers run higher-yield loan books funded increasingly by maturing deposit franchises, so falling funding costs flow to their margins fastest, while their valuations had compressed during the deposit war precisely because funding was their vulnerability. The reversal of that pressure is the re-rating argument now attracting positioning.<\/p>\n<p>PSU banks complete the picture with the sector&#8217;s cleanest balance sheets in a generation: gross NPAs at multi-decade lows, provision coverage fortress-like, and credit costs so benign that even modest margin compression leaves return ratios at levels their valuations only partially reflect. That combination, improving funding, clean books and reasonable multiples, is the platform under the Nifty Bank index as results season opens.<\/p>\n<p>Derivatives positioning adds the final layer for traders: the Nifty Bank index hosts the market&#8217;s most liquid sector derivatives, and expiry-week dynamics frequently amplify directional moves as option writers adjust.
